Select Committee on Jobs, Enterprise and Innovation
Estimates for Public Services 2019
Vote 32 - Business, Enterprise and Innovation (Revised)
Maurice Quinlivan (Limerick City, Sinn Fein) | Oireachtas source
I thank the Minister of State for his presentation. Under subhead C8, an extra €350,000 has been allocated to the Competition and Consumer Protection Commission, CCPC. For what specific purpose is that allocation? My understanding - I could be wrong - is that an EU directive to tackle unfair trading practices has been agreed and a competent authority in Ireland will be needed to enforce it. Is it the plan of the Government to make the CCPC the competent authority for that directive? Does the Minister of State accept that that would severely constrain the CCPC in its current work as it would burden it with substantially more responsibility and possibly create a conflict of interest between consumers and farmers? What is the current situation in that regard? Has it been discussed with the CCPC? What is its position on the matter?
